The National Volunteer & Philanthropy Centre (NVPC) is the steward of the City of Good vision for Singapore, where individuals, organisations, and leaders come together to give their best for others. Through our brands, programmes, and initiatives, we facilitate partnerships with non-profits, organisations, public sector bodies, and individuals to enliven the giving ecosystem within Singapore.

What we do:

  • Research: We learn about giving motivations and behaviours
  • Activation: We activate giving such as through national giving campaigns
  • Connect and Convene: We connect and convene networks and build communities
  • Honour and Recognition: We honour and recognise giving champions in Singapore
  • Advocacy: We curate and celebrate stories about giving to inspire action

As part of the drive to attain NVPC’s vision of a City of Good, Company of Good was established in 2016 to help companies drive purpose. Companies engage with Company of Good to understand their profile, build their knowledge, capability and network, and partner with other like-minded businesses to do good. The Company of Good network has grown to more than 2,000 corporate members since its inception.

Programme

Champions of Good was launched in 2017 as a national recognition initiative under the Company of Good. It recognises organisations that are exemplary in doing good and have also been a multiplier by engaging their partners and stakeholders on a collaborative journey.

With the success of Champions of Good to date in 2020, we have conferred a total of 97 unique Champions of Good and we aspire to grow the community of Champions. Together, we can build a City of Good.
